Comparison of several curves in the context of nonparametric regression

Abstract

dc:description

Consider the model y\sb{lj} = μ\sb{l}(t\sb{j}) + $\varepsilon\sb{lj}$, $l = 1,..,m$ and $j = 1,..,n,$ where $\varepsilon\sb{lj}$ are independent mean zero finite variance random variables. Under the above setting we test the hypotheses
